2020 Fleet Statistics: U.S. Class 8 Tractor & Trailer Orders

Source: HDT

While both tractor and trailer sales saw a surge in October of 2019, those numbers quickly started dropping, with a COVID-19-related low in April 2020 of 1,680 tractors and 209 trailers.

The trade cycle of Class 8 trucks among private fleets accelerated to 6.3 years from last year's 6.5 years, while the overall trade mileage dropped to 610,000 miles, down 20,000 miles from 2019. Both of this year’s results were quicker than any other trade cycles ever reported in the history of the National Private Truck Council's annual survey. Five years ago the figures stood at 8.7 years and 713,900 miles.
